1 Competition Overview

1-1 Title

The 5th Takamatsu International Piano Competition (TIPC)

1-2 Purpose

The Takamatsu International Piano Competition was held in 2006 for the first time and is held every four years as an international music competition led by local people. The purpose of the Competition is to discover and foster outstanding pianists from all over the world. In addition, the TIPC aims to provide local young people with an excellent opportunity to nurture their dreams and goals for self-development, to expand the scope of international exchange through opportunities to meet world-class musicians, and to contribute the development of music and culture in the local community.

1-5 Competition Dates

Round 1 February 12 (Sun) – February 14 (Tue), 2023 Three days
Round 2 February 15 (Wed) – February 16 (Thu), 2023 Two days
Round 3 February 18 (Sat) – February 19 (Sun), 2023 Two days
Final February 22 (Wed) – February 23 (Thu), 2023 Two days
Result announcement・Awarding ceremony February 23 (Thu), 2023
Winners' Concert February 24 (Fri), 2023
